The postcode PA8 6EX is located in Renfrewshire It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. PA8 6EX is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).
PA8 6EX is one of the most de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 0.9 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of PA8 6EX as Hard-pressed living > Hard pressed ageing workers > Ageing industrious workers.
The closest road name to PA8 6EX is Whitehills which is centered 119 m away.
The nearest bus stop is Rattray and is 205 m away. The closest railway station is Dalmuir Rail Station, 1.85 km away.
100% of residents have broadband access of 10-30 Mbps.
Policing for PA8 6EX is covered by the Scotland police force association and Renfrewshire Community Health Partnership is Local Health Board (LHB) / Community Health Partnership (CHP) / Local Commissioning Group (LCG) or Primary Healthcare Directorate (PHD).
